Manuscript Collection 12 contains the papers of Professor Clinton V. MacCoy, professor of Ecology at Wheaton College. The collection contains materials ranging in date from 1925-1965, comprising the length of his teaching career at Massachusetts State College (Now UMass Amherst) and Wheaton College.
